How to Track Channel Grouping for Moving Companies

Moving season hits and your phone rings off the hook. But are those calls from your Google Ads, your SEO efforts, or that local partnership with a real estate agent? Channel grouping tells you.

Why Channel Grouping Matters for Moving Companies

You see the full customer journey. Moving decisions happen weeks or months in advance. Channel grouping captures the entire path:

  • Organic captures searches like “movers near me” or “long-distance moving company”
  • Paid tracks your Google Ads, especially for competitive moving keywords
  • Referral includes partnerships with real estate agents, property managers, and corporate HR departments
  • Display shows retargeting campaign performance

You value by move type. Local moves might come from different channels than corporate relocations. Channel grouping reveals these patterns.

You optimize for seasonality. Summer is peak moving season. Channel grouping shows how different channels perform during rush periods versus off-season.

How to Check in GA4

In GA4, navigate to Reports > Acquisition > Traffic Acquisition. Sort by key events (conversions) to see which channels drive actual bookings.

Click into “Paid Search” to see which keywords bring moves. You might find “local movers” converts better than “moving services.”

Create custom channels: separate corporate moves from residential, long-distance from local.

Quick Wins

  1. Track quote requests and bookings separately. These represent different stages in your funnel.

  2. Use UTM parameters for all campaigns. Every moving campaign should have tracked links.

  3. Partner with real estate agents. Use unique referral links to track these partnerships.

  4. Check weekly during peak season. Moving season moves fast. Weekly data checks help you adjust quickly.

Channel grouping helps moving companies understand where their customers come from. That means smarter ad spend and more profitable moves.
